产品数据库平台有哪些
-
产品数据库平台是指为企业和个人提供数据库管理和存储服务的平台。以下是一些知名的产品数据库平台:
-
Amazon RDS(Amazon Relational Database Service):这是亚马逊提供的托管关系型数据库服务,支持多种数据库引擎,如MySQL、PostgreSQL、Oracle、SQL Server等,用户可以轻松地在云端创建、管理和扩展数据库实例。
-
Microsoft Azure SQL Database:微软Azure云平台上的托管关系型数据库服务,提供高可用性、安全性和自动调整性能的功能,支持SQL Server引擎,可根据需求自动扩展规模。
-
Google Cloud SQL:谷歌云平台上的托管关系型数据库服务,支持MySQL、PostgreSQL和SQL Server引擎,提供自动备份、监控和故障恢复功能。
-
MongoDB Atlas:MongoDB提供的托管NoSQL数据库服务,支持多个云平台,如AWS、Azure、Google Cloud等,用户可以轻松创建和管理MongoDB数据库实例,具备自动伸缩和备份功能。
-
IBM Db2 on Cloud:IBM提供的云端关系型数据库服务,具有高度可扩展性和可用性,支持多种数据类型和复杂查询,适用于企业级应用和分析场景。
-
Alibaba Cloud ApsaraDB:阿里云提供的托管数据库服务,包括关系型数据库(如MySQL、PostgreSQL、SQL Server)和NoSQL数据库(如Redis、MongoDB),具备自动备份、恢复和监控功能。
-
Oracle Autonomous Database:甲骨文提供的自主数据库服务,具有自我管理、自我保护和自我修复的能力,可在云端或本地部署,支持多种数据模式和混合工作负载。
这些产品数据库平台具有不同的特点和优势,企业和个人可以根据自身需求选择合适的平台来管理和存储他们的数据。
1年前 -
-
数据库平台是指用于存储、管理和检索大量数据的软件系统。在市面上有很多种数据库平台可供选择,每种数据库平台都有其独特的优点和适用场景。下面将介绍一些常见的数据库平台及其特点。
-
关系型数据库平台
- MySQL: MySQL 是一种开源关系型数据库管理系统,具有高性能、可靠性和易用性的特点。它非常适合于中小型网站和应用程序的数据存储需求。
- PostgreSQL: PostgreSQL 也是一种开源的关系型数据库系统,具有丰富的功能和扩展性,适用于复杂的数据处理和分析场景。
- Oracle: Oracle 是商业关系型数据库的代表,具有强大的数据处理能力和完善的安全功能,适用于大型企业级应用和数据仓库。
-
NoSQL数据库平台
- MongoDB: MongoDB 是一种流行的非关系型数据库,在处理大量非结构化数据时具有优势,适用于互联网应用和大数据场景。
- Cassandra: Cassandra 是一种高度可扩展的分布式 NoSQL 数据库,适合处理大规模数据存储和分析的应用场景。
- Redis: Redis 是一种内存数据库,支持多种数据结构类型,适用于高速数据缓存和实时数据处理。
-
大数据平台
- Hadoop: Hadoop 是一个用于分布式存储和处理大规模数据的开源软件框架,包括HDFS分布式文件系统和MapReduce计算模型,适合于大数据分析和处理。
- Spark: Spark 是一个快速、通用的大数据处理引擎,具有高效的数据处理能力和丰富的API支持,适用于实时数据处理和机器学习分析。
-
云数据库平台
- AWS RDS: Amazon Web Services (AWS) 的关系数据库服务,支持多种数据库引擎,提供高可用性和自动备份功能。
- Azure Cosmos DB: 微软 Azure 提供的多模型云数据库服务,支持全球分布式部署和多种 API 接口。
综上所述,不同的数据库平台具有不同的特点和适用场景,选择合适的数据库平台需要考虑到数据量、性能要求、数据模型和部署环境等因素。
1年前 -
-
产品数据库平台是指为了支持数据库管理和数据操作而设计的一种软件平台。产品数据库平台可以帮助用户建立、管理、维护和查询数据库,提供各种功能和工具以便高效地管理和分析数据。在市面上,有许多知名的产品数据库平台,下面将介绍几种常见的数据库平台产品。
1. Oracle Database
介绍:Oracle Database是一种功能强大、可靠性高的数据库管理系统,提供了丰富的功能和性能优化选项。Oracle Database支持多种操作系统,包括Windows、UNIX和Linux,以及多种编程语言,如SQL、PL/SQL等。它被广泛应用于企业级的大型数据库应用。
操作流程:
- 下载并安装Oracle Database软件
- 创建数据库实例
- 管理和维护数据库
- 编写SQL查询和存储过程
2. MySQL
介绍:MySQL是一种开源的关系型数据库管理系统,具有高性能、可靠性和灵活性等优点。MySQL支持多种存储引擎,包括InnoDB、MyISAM等,适用于各种规模的应用。
操作流程:
- 下载并安装MySQL软件
- 创建数据库和表
- 导入和导出数据
- 进行查询和操作数据
3. Microsoft SQL Server
介绍:Microsoft SQL Server是由微软开发的关系型数据库管理系统,适用于Windows操作系统。它具有强大的集成功能,与其他微软产品无缝整合。SQL Server提供了高级的安全性和稳定性,广泛应用于企业级数据库应用。
操作流程:
- 安装SQL Server软件
- 配置数据库服务器
- 创建数据库和表
- 设计和执行查询
4. PostgreSQL
介绍:PostgreSQL是一种功能强大、可扩展的开源关系型数据库管理系统。它具有很好的兼容性、安全性和事务支持,适用于各种复杂的数据应用。
操作流程:
- 下载并安装PostgreSQL软件
- 初始化数据库集群
- 连接数据库并创建用户
- 编写SQL查询和触发器
5. MongoDB
介绍:MongoDB是一种面向文档的NoSQL数据库管理系统,适用于大规模的非结构化数据存储和处理。它支持高性能、高可用性和水平扩展,在Web应用和大数据领域得到广泛应用。
操作流程:
- 下载并安装MongoDB软件
- 启动和配置MongoDB服务器
- 创建数据库和集合
- 插入和查询文档数据
6. Amazon RDS
介绍:Amazon RDS(Relational Database Service)是亚马逊提供的关系型数据库云服务平台,支持多种数据库引擎,包括MySQL、PostgreSQL、SQL Server、Oracle等。用户可以通过Amazon RDS快速部署、管理和扩展数据库应用。
操作流程:
- 创建和配置Amazon RDS实例
- 进行数据库备份和恢复
- 监控数据库性能和健康状况
- 扩展数据库实例的容量
这些是常见的产品数据库平台,每种数据库平台都有其特点和适用场景,在选择时需要根据应用需求和实际情况进行评估和比较。它们可以帮助用户高效地管理和操作数据库,提升数据处理的效率和质量。
1年前


